I came across this video and was very touched. We send email alerts out on Crocs all the time!  I know how popular they are, and I know this is something we can ALL make a difference with.  It’s something that is worth taking the time to help someone in need. 

Please take a few minutes and watch the short video.  Then make sure to visit Soles United to find a donation location in your area.

The goal is to donate more than 2 million pairs of recycled Crocs shoes Worldwide to those in need, during the year 2008. Thanks for your support!
